> Dear Maintainer,
> when running
>   $ qmidinet
> I get
>   qmidinet: cannot connect to X server 
> I am on a headless Beaglebone Black, so no X server is running. 
> qmidinet should realize that and should not try to connect to it.
> Building qmidinet from source on the same machine produces a working
> binary file.

This bug seems almost fixed in 0.3.0. 0.3.0 now the '--no-gui' option
which will allow you to run it without an X server. It also attempts to
provide some automatic detection but there is a bug in this line:
https://sources.debian.net/src/qmidinet/0.3.0-1/src/qmidinet.cpp/#L388

Q_WS_X11 is a qt4 constant and is never defined in qt5 so the detection
never works. The nearest constant in qt5 is Q_OS_UNIX, but the code
should then also be modified to detect wayland displays as well (or
maybe there is a QT API to do this portably?)
